
yii2
媔笣
这个作者很懒,什么都没留下…
展开
-
yii2.0使用AR查询,将数据库时间戳格式化,如何在find()后将时间戳转换成日期格式
1.首先头部引入use yii\db\Expression;2.使用函数new Expression()此示例中mysql处理时间戳函数from_unixtimepublic static function getCashlog($data){ $log = MemberCashLog::find()->select(new Expression("id,amount,description,from_unixtime(addtime,'%Y-%m-%d %H:%i') as原创 2020-07-31 15:59:45 · 789 阅读 · 0 评论 -
YII2 where查询条件整理 [ 2.0 版本 ]
文章涉及where、 addParams 、filterWhere 、andWhere、orWhere、 andFilterWhere()、 orFilterWhere()、andFilterCompare()但是格式是一样的字符串格式’status=1’哈希格式’status’ => 1, ‘type’ => 2]操作符格式’like’, ‘name’, ‘test’]字符串和哈希格式很好理解,我们来看看操作符格式,因为操作符格式可以组成相对复杂的查询语句最简单的就是官方给的例子原创 2020-07-16 16:02:32 · 867 阅读 · 0 评论 -
jquery循环遍历radio单选按钮,并设置选中状态
背景:自己在做项目过程中遇到的问题,现在记录一下。需求:在ajax获取后台数据的之后,需要根据获取的数据对页面中的radio单选按钮进行选中状态设置 因为自身js功底欠佳,所以耽误了点时间,现在把方法写一下先贴一下html代码,这里就以最简单的代码来演示:<input type="radio" class="optionsRadios" value="2">二级<input type="radio" class="optionsRadios" value="3">原创 2020-07-05 18:45:31 · 1334 阅读 · 0 评论 -
yii2 ajax post设置csrf
由于yii2的csrf机制,如果是自己写ajax post提交方式,会提示提交数据验证错误,有两种解决方法:1.关于controller里面的csrf验证public $enableCsrfValidation = false;2.根据Yii::$app获取csrftoken;csrfparam=jsonencode(array(Yii::csrfparam = json_encode(array(Yii::csrfparam=jsonencode(array(Yii::app->reque原创 2020-07-04 20:55:16 · 400 阅读 · 0 评论